Windows 7 не может скопировать файл - Ошибка 0x800700DF: размер файла превышает допустимый предел и не может быть сохранен
Любая попытка скопировать файлы размером более 40 МБ из общей сетевой папки (SAN с открытым filer / Samba) на мой локальный компьютер с Windows 7 всегда приводит к следующей ошибке, и копирование завершается неудачно:
Ошибка 0x800700DF: размер файла превышает допустимый предел и не может быть сохранен.
Я попытался скопировать на мой диск C: и USB-накопитель с теми же результатами. Меньшие файлы копируют просто отлично. Очевидно, что 40 МБ - это не такой большой размер файла, так что я предполагаю, что между Windows 7 и Samba возможно какое-то ошибочное взаимодействие. Гугл пока ничего не нашел. Может кто-то указать мне верное направление?
4 ответа
Недавно мы обновили OpenFiler/Samba на файловом сервере, и теперь я могу с радостью сообщить, что мне удалось без проблем скопировать файл размером 3 ГБ.
Я не могу найти что-либо об этой ошибке... Это происходит с другими компьютерами в вашей сети? Здесь хватается за соломинку, но я бы порекомендовал захватывать сетевую трассировку во время операции копирования файла с помощью Netmon или WireShark и сравнивать ее со трассировкой операции, работающей на другом клиенте, и посмотреть, не выпадет ли у вас какая-либо разница в трафике.
Подобная ошибка может быть замечена, когда WebDAV используется для загрузки файлов из общих папок, которые похожи на samba, но не являются таковыми. В этом случае вам может потребоваться применить исправление реестра к ключу HKLM\SYSTEM\CurrentControlSet\Services\WebClient\Parameters\FileSizeLimitInBytes и перезапустить службу WebClient.
Смотрите, например, http://support.microsoft.com/kb/900900
У меня была такая же проблема, и она, кажется, исчезла - может быть, самый последний патч для Win7? Вы проверяли это в последние несколько дней с полностью обновленной системой?